Özet
In this paper, the design of a triple band rectangular microstrip antenna with triple slots for WLAN and 5G applications has been presented. Support Vector Regression (SVR) model has been used in the design procedure. Simulation results of High Frequency Structural Simulator (HFSS) are given and compared with a traditional rectangular antenna without slots as well as with the results of some triple band antennas given in the literature.
